Activity Notes
This is a Clark County Park west of the Clark County Fairgrounds. It allows hikers, bikers, horses and dogs on a leash. It usually isn't that crowded in January. The route we usually take is 4.8 miles with an elevation gain of 300ft. Leashed well trained dogs are welcome, but you don't need a dog to attend. Since this is a dog hike, we meet at the trailhead. The trailhead is at 17202 NW 21st. Ave.; Ridgefield, WA.Registration is Closed
